One of the principles he preaches is to set a reachable goal and then either cut the goal in half or double the time you’ve allotted to accomplish the task.  There is something about success that breeds success…  It’s another one of those things that should have been obvious.

So, thanks to Jon, I remembered to cut my goal in half and will be posting a new blog on all of the odd days during the month of August.  This post absolutely counts as my first.  Considering this is one of the months in the year with 31 days, I can use all the help I can get.
